vibro injection is a muscle relaxant agent. it helps to provide relaxation of skeletal muscles. it is helpful with sedatives or general anaesthesia for muscle relaxation during surgical procedures and airway management in intensive care patients.
this medication is given only under the supervision of a doctor. take this injection as directed by your doctor. taking this medication in the wrong way may cause serious side effects. avoid self-administration.
the common side effects of this injection include injection site reactions like redness, swelling, and pain. long-term use of this medicine may cause paralysis. if the symptoms persist or worsen, consult your doctor immediately.
before taking this medication, inform your doctor if you have any health problems. inform your doctor if you are pregnant or a breastfeeding mother.
